A Job Site Analysis is a procedure that examines the handling of materials and other aspects of the job. The analysis could include digital images, videos and measuring or weighing objects. The analyst will make recommendations regarding the safety of the job after assessing the site. The Job Site Analysis results can be used to determine if the work is suitable for an injured worker. This process is designed to aid injured workers get back to work.

A Job Site Analysis should involve all employees to get an honest assessment of their daily activities. The analysis is conducted to determine the severity of workplace problems and potential solutions. The information gathered can be used to develop plans and recommendations for improvement. Several steps must be followed in the process. After these steps are completed The team will sit down with employees to gather a review of their experiences and discuss ways to improve the site.

Another way to increase security on a jobsite is to put identification labels on the equipment. They can serve as a deterrent for theft as well as tracking tools. By putting a barcode on equipment, it's easy to check out or check in equipment. You can then verify that security guards have inspected the equipment. This way, you will ensure that the equipment is locked up properly and that nobody has unauthorized access to it.

Fall protection systems include safety catch nets, stair rails, and harnesses. Workers should be trained in how to utilize these systems if they are present. Knowing how to utilize them will allow them to avoid falls and respond appropriately when one occurs. When you know how to properly implement fall protection measures, your employees are safer and more productive. This is why it's important to make sure that everyone on a job site is properly trained.
